HDBT Technology Abbreviation

HDBT has various meanings in the Technology category. Discover the full forms, definitions, and usage contexts of HDBT in Technology.

Hard and Deeply Buried Targets

Most Common Technology
High Definition Broadcast Technolocy
Technology

Citation

Last updated: